David Rimmer, a Pulitzer Prize finalist for his play “Album,” originally wrote “New York” to raise funds for volunteer psychiatrists helping the overwhelming number of patients psychologically affected by the events of 9/11. “New York” depicts the reactions of 15 individuals dealing with the devastating events of 9/11. New York’s “Resident” magazine said the show was “...brilliantly written... a thought-provoking event, avoiding the sentimental and capturing realistic portraits of how we’re all dealing with [9/11]... a touching exploration of the effects of September 11...”
